Message in a Bottle by Nicholas Sparks
4.0
A tragic but beautiful romance.
The book will get you interested immediately, getting you hooked the moment Theresa finds a bottle on a beach with a letter inside.
The chapters are long but you read through them pretty quickly. I don't usually like the narration style of writing, but it suites this novel. It gives you a chance to experience the sides of Theresa and Garrett without jumping perspectives for every chapter.
The two main characters are and aren't your everyday couple; Garrett struggles with the loss of his wife, Catherine, making it difficult to have a true relationship with Theresa. But there is a connection between them, a strong one, one that draws them together quick and makes them fall in love in a matter of days. The way they interact with each other is sweet and so natural.
After reading the last chapter, you will sit there for a few moments and feel the loss.
